Nine-time International Gold Medal Chorus Champions of the Barbershop Harmony Society (BHS), the Masters of Harmony are coming to Haugh Performing Arts Center, on the beautiful campus of Glendora's Citrus College. You are invited to join in on this unique experience as they return to the performance stage for the first time in more than two years!
Sunday, June 26th at 3:00 p.m. Haugh Performing Arts Center Citrus College, Glendora, CA.
This is an opportunity to enjoy a truly dynamic art form and a cappella harmony at its very finest, as the Masters prepare to journey to Charlotte, NC on the quest for their 10th International gold medal. The stakes are high ... their dreams are even higher!
This incredible performance - entitled 'Here's to the Dreamers - LA Stories' - will feature the debut of their musical package to be presented on the BHS International contest stage in Charlotte this July.
In addition to that tremendous set, a wide variety of musical styles and genres will be presented. Here's some of the fantastic music you can look forward to:
- Songs from exceptional musicals, such as Wicked; La La Land; West Side Story; and Jekyll & Hyde - Popular music made famous by the likes of Frank Sinatra, Mel Torme and Bobby Darin - A delightfully uplifting arrangement from the beloved Disney/Pixar movie, Toy Story 2 - A rousing finale featuring John Philips Sousa's ever-popular march, Stars and Stripes Forever
